Python输入一个正整数n,求数列1 3 5 7...(2n-1)的和
时间: 2024-03-12 11:47:07 浏览: 76
好的,这个问题很简单。可以使用一个循环来遍历这个序列并计算其总和。以下是示例代码:
```python
n = int(input("请输入正整数n:"))
sum = 0
for i in range(1, 2*n, 2):
sum += i
print("1 3 5 7...(2n-1)的和为:", sum)
```
代码中,首先接收用户输入的正整数n,然后使用for循环遍历序列1,3,5,7,...,(2n-1),每次循环将当前数字累加到变量sum中。最后,输出总和。
相关问题
输入一个正整数n,求奇数数列:1, ....... (2n-1)的和。 输入 一个正整数n 输出数列的和
好的,下面是一个简单的 Python 代码来计算奇数数列的和:
```
n = int(input("请输入正整数n: "))
sum = 0
for i in range(1, 2*n, 2):
sum += i
print("奇数数列的和为:", sum)
```
首先使用 `input` 函数获取用户输入的正整数 `n`,然后使用 `for` 循环遍历从 1 到 2*n-1 的奇数,每个奇数都加起来,最后的结果即为奇数数列的和。循环中的 `range(1, 2*n, 2)` 表示从 1 开始,每次增加2,直到 2*n-1。
希望能帮到您,如有其他问题,请随时提出。
python输入一个正整数 n,求数列1,3,5,……,(2n-1)的前n项的和。
好的,以下是解决这个问题的Python代码:
```python
n = int(input("请输入一个正整数 n:"))
sum = 0
for i in range(n):
sum += 2 * i + 1
print("数列1,3,5,……,(2n-1)的前n项的和为:", sum)
```
运行代码后,你可以输入一个正整数n,程序会计算出数列1,3,5,……,(2n-1)的前n项的和并输出结果。
希望这个回答可以帮到你!
相关推荐
![cpp](https://img-home.csdnimg.cn/images/20210720083646.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)